티스토리 뷰

반응형

※ 클라우드 컴퓨팅의 탄생: 인터넷 혁신의 역사와 미래

클라우드 컴퓨터 관련 이미지

1. 클라우드 컴퓨팅의 개념

클라우드 컴퓨팅은 인터넷을 통해 데이터를 저장하고, 애플리케이션을 실행하며, 서비스를 제공하는 기술입니다. 사용자들은 클라우드를 통해 물리적인 서버나 하드웨어 없이도 데이터에 접근하고, 소프트웨어를 이용하며, 작업을 처리할 수 있습니다. 흔히 사용하는 구글 드라이브, 마이크로소프트의 원드라이브, 아마존 웹 서비스(AWS) 등이 대표적인 클라우드 서비스입니다.

클라우드 컴퓨팅의 가장 큰 장점은 확장성과 유연성입니다. 사용자는 필요할 때만 자원을 사용할 수 있어 비용을 절감할 수 있으며, 사용량에 맞춰 자원을 쉽게 확장하거나 축소할 수 있습니다. 이러한 특성 덕분에 클라우드는 현대 비즈니스 환경에서 필수적인 기술로 자리 잡았습니다.

2. 클라우드 컴퓨팅의 탄생 배경

클라우드 컴퓨팅의 개념은 새로운 것이 아니며, 그 기원은 1950년대까지 거슬러 올라갑니다. 초기 컴퓨터 시스템은 중앙 집중형이었고, 여러 사용자가 한 대의 대형 컴퓨터(mainframe)를 공유하여 작업을 처리하는 방식이었습니다. 당시 컴퓨터 자원을 효율적으로 사용하기 위해 여러 사용자가 동시에 컴퓨터를 사용할 수 있는 타임셰어링 개념이 등장했는데, 이 개념이 클라우드 컴퓨팅의 시초라고 볼 수 있습니다.

그러나 클라우드 컴퓨팅이라는 용어 자체가 등장한 것은 1990년대 후반입니다. 인터넷의 발전과 함께 기업들은 네트워크를 통해 소프트웨어와 데이터를 공유하는 방식에 주목하기 시작했습니다. 1999년, 세일즈포스(Salesforce)는 최초의 SaaS(Software as a Service) 서비스를 출시하며 클라우드 컴퓨팅의 상용화를 이끌었습니다. 이후, 2006년에는 아마존AWS(Amazon Web Services)를 선보이며 클라우드 컴퓨팅의 대중화를 가속화했습니다. AWS는 기업들이 서버를 직접 구매하거나 관리하지 않고도 아마존의 서버를 통해 데이터 저장, 애플리케이션 실행 등을 할 수 있도록 지원했습니다.

3. 클라우드 컴퓨팅의 발전 단계

클라우드 컴퓨팅의 발전 과정은 세 가지 주요 단계로 구분할 수 있습니다.

3.1 SaaS(Software as a Service)

SaaS는 사용자가 소프트웨어를 설치하지 않고도 인터넷을 통해 애플리케이션에 접근할 수 있도록 하는 서비스입니다. 대표적인 예로는 구글지메일, 마이크로소프트오피스 365 등이 있습니다. 사용자는 웹 브라우저만 있으면 언제 어디서나 소프트웨어를 사용할 수 있고, 유지보수나 업데이트는 서비스 제공자가 책임지므로 사용자 입장에서 매우 편리합니다.

3.2 PaaS(Platform as a Service)

PaaS는 개발자들이 애플리케이션을 개발, 테스트, 배포할 수 있는 플랫폼을 제공합니다. 이때 개발자는 서버나 네트워크 등의 인프라를 신경 쓰지 않고 오로지 애플리케이션 개발에만 집중할 수 있습니다. 구글의 앱 엔진, 마이크로소프트의 애저(Azure)가 대표적인 PaaS 서비스입니다.

3.3 IaaS(Infrastructure as a Service)

IaaS는 서버, 네트워크, 저장 공간 등 IT 인프라를 가상화하여 필요한 만큼 제공하는 서비스입니다. 사용자는 물리적 장비를 직접 관리하지 않고도 필요할 때만 컴퓨팅 자원을 빌려 사용할 수 있습니다. AWS, IBM 클라우드, 구글 클라우드 플랫폼(GCP) 등이 대표적인 IaaS 서비스입니다.

 

 

Microsoft OneDrive 바로가기

 

4. 클라우드 컴퓨팅의 장점

클라우드 컴퓨팅은 기업과 개인에게 다양한 이점을 제공합니다.

그중 가장 두드러진 장점은 다음과 같습니다.

• 비용 절감

클라우드는 사용자가 필요한 자원만큼만 비용을 지불하는 종량제 시스템을 제공합니다. 서버를 직접 구매하고 유지보수하는 비용을 줄일 수 있으며, 초기 투자비용을 크게 절감할 수 있습니다.

• 확장성

클라우드는 사용자가 필요할 때 자원을 쉽게 확장할 수 있습니다. 사용량이 급증하거나 사업이 확장될 경우에도 새로운 서버를 구축하는 대신 기존의 클라우드 자원을 확장하여 빠르게 대응할 수 있습니다.

• 유연성

클라우드를 통해 사용자들은 물리적 위치에 구애받지 않고 언제 어디서나 데이터를 접근하고 애플리케이션을 사용할 수 있습니다. 이는 특히 원격 근무가 일반화된 현대의 비즈니스 환경에서 큰 장점입니다.

• 안정성 및 가용성

클라우드 서비스는 대규모 데이터 센터를 운영하면서 철저한 보안과 안정성을 유지합니다. 또한 여러 지역에 분산된 서버를 통해 언제나 데이터에 접근할 수 있는 고가용성을 보장합니다.

5. 클라우드 컴퓨팅이 가져온 인터넷 혁신

클라우드 컴퓨팅은 인터넷의 발전과 함께 다양한 혁신을 이끌었습니다. 그중에서도 가장 주목할 만한 혁신은 데이터 중심 사회로의 전환입니다. 오늘날 우리는 데이터를 중심으로 움직이는 사회에 살고 있으며, 그 핵심 기술이 바로 클라우드입니다.

5.1 빅데이터와 인공지능(AI)의 발전

클라우드는 방대한 양의 데이터를 저장하고 분석하는 데 필요한 인프라를 제공합니다. 이를 통해 빅데이터 분석과 인공지능 연구가 급속도로 발전했으며, 클라우드를 통해 손쉽게 AI 모델을 개발하고 학습시킬 수 있는 환경이 조성되었습니다.

5.2 디지털 트랜스포메이션(Digital Transformation)

기업들은 클라우드 기술을 도입함으로써 비즈니스 모델을 디지털화하고, 데이터 기반 의사결정을 내리는 디지털 트랜스포메이션을 실현하고 있습니다. 이 과정에서 클라우드는 빠르고 유연한 인프라를 제공하여 디지털 전환을 가속화하고 있습니다.

5.3 원격 근무 및 협업 환경의 혁신

클라우드는 전 세계 어디서든 협업이 가능하도록 만들었습니다. 예를 들어 구글 문서 도구나 마이크로소프트 팀즈와 같은 클라우드 기반 협업 도구는 사람들이 실시간으로 함께 작업하고 소통할 수 있는 환경을 제공합니다. 이는 팬데믹 이후 급격하게 증가한 원격 근무 문화에도 큰 기여를 했습니다.

6. 클라우드 컴퓨팅의 미래

클라우드 컴퓨팅은 앞으로 더욱 발전할 것이며, 다음과 같은 트렌드가 그 미래를 이끌 것으로 예상됩니다.

• 엣지 컴퓨팅(Edge Computing)

엣지 컴퓨팅은 데이터 처리의 일부를 클라우드 서버가 아닌 데이터가 생성되는 '엣지'(주변 기기)에서 처리하는 기술입니다. 이 기술은 지연 시간(Latency)을 줄이고 실시간 처리를 강화할 수 있어, IoT(사물 인터넷)나 자율주행차와 같은 새로운 기술의 발전에 필수적입니다.

• 멀티 클라우드 전략

기업들은 단일 클라우드 제공자에 의존하는 대신, 여러 클라우드 서비스를 동시에 사용하는 멀티 클라우드 전략을 채택하고 있습니다. 이를 통해 다양한 클라우드 서비스의 장점을 최대한 활용하고, 리스크를 분산할 수 있습니다.

• 그린 클라우드(Green Cloud)

데이터 센터의 에너지 소비가 증가하면서 환경 문제에 대한 관심도 높아지고 있습니다. 이에 따라 친환경적인 에너지 설루션을 도입하여 탄소 발자국을 줄이는 그린 클라우드 기술이 주목받고 있습니다.

 

클라우드 컴퓨팅은 인터넷 혁신의 핵심 요소로, 과거 중앙 집중형 컴퓨팅의 개념에서 출발해 오늘날의 데이터 중심 사회로 발전해 왔습니다. 기업과 개인 모두에게 비용 효율적이고 유연한 컴퓨팅 환경을 제공하며, 빅데이터, 인공지능, 디지털 트랜스포메이션과 같은 미래 기술 발전의 중심에 서 있습니다. 앞으로도 클라우드 컴퓨팅은 엣지 컴퓨팅, 멀티 클라우드, 그린 클라우드 등 다양한 방향으로 진화하며 우리의 일상과 산업을 혁신할 것입니다.

반응형